Roma make clear that Man Utd target Strootman is going nowhere

AS Roma have made it vehemently cleat that Kevin Strootman is not for sale.

The 24-year old Dutch midfielder continues to be linked with a winter move to Manchester United to link up with former Holland boss Louis van Gaal but the Giallorossi are adamant he is going nowhere.

Strootman is recovering from a knee injury which kept him out of the 2014 World Cup but is close to a return and Roma general manager Mauro Baldissoni insists the capital club are eagerly anticipating his comeback amidst the ongoing transfer speculation.

"We can't wait until Kevin is back on the pitch," he told Sky Italia.

"We miss him a lot, but he is getting closer to his return. We are proud that Kevin is part of our squad and he is not for sale."

Roma president James Pallotta: "There has been non-stop reporting in UK newspapers about Kevin Strootman and Manchester United.

"Kevin Strootman is not for sale and has never been discussed in that vein at Roma. They are wasting paper.

"We consider Kevin an integral, highly valued partner in our long-term plans."
